The Cinderella Castle Dream Lights used to make Magic Kingdom sparkle like no other Disney park has since! But, Disney has traded the lights in for projection mapping decorations during fireworks shows, and folks have been pretty sad about it for a while — including us. But, what if we told you that during the holiday season, there was a place you could go in Disney World to actually SEE parts of the Dream Lights for real and in the flesh?!
Well, you happen to be in luck — because there is! Over at Jellyrolls on Disney’s BoardWalk, you’ll find music from the 70′s, 80′s, and 90′s performed by dueling piano players who are just as talented at improv as they are at playing the piano. The raucous bar on Disney’s BoardWalk brings you non-stop dueling pianos and a drink special each night — and during the holiday season, part of the Cinderella Castle Dream Lights!
That’s right, above the stage where the pianos duke it out, you can see a canopy of lights that were formerly part of the Dream Lights back in the day. When we stopped by on a recent visit, a Cast Member let us in on the secret and we couldn’t wait to share it with you.
If you’re thinking about visiting Jellyrolls, keep in mind that there is a cover charge of $22.00 to enter, which is typically open nightly from 7PM to 1:45AM.
